Grammar Guardians!๐Ÿ›ก๏ธ 'Affect' vs. 'Effect' is a classic English challenge! Trick: Think 'RAVEN' (Remember Affect is Verb, Effect is Noun). Can you write a sentence using both words correctly? Give it a try! ๐Ÿ‘‡" #GrammarTips #AffectVsEffect #EnglishMistakes #LearnEnglish #ESL

Grammar Guardians!๐Ÿ›ก๏ธ 'Affect' vs. 'Effect' is a classic English challenge!

Trick: Think 'RAVEN' (Remember Affect is Verb, Effect is Noun).

Grammar Challenge! ๐Ÿง  Do you know how to use 'every' and 'each' correctly? ๐Ÿ‘‰ Rule: When 'every' or 'each' are the subject, the verb is always singular, even if it seems like there are many items! Why do you think this rule exists? Share your thoughts! ๐Ÿ‘‡ #EFL #ESL

Grammar Challenge! ๐Ÿง  Do you know how to use 'every' and 'each' correctly?

๐Ÿ‘‰ Rule: When 'every' or 'each' are the subject, the verb is always singular, even if it seems like there are many items!
